The town of Radnevo has a population of 14 000 inhabitants. It is the municipal centre of 23 component settlements. It lies at a distance of 32 km southeast of the district town of Stara Zagora. On the territory of the Municipality of Radnevo have been discovered 275 archaeological monuments of which 92 settlements, 5 settlement mounds, 114 burial mounds and 4 fortresses. The first ethnic group which has populated the region has been the Thracian tribe of Pirogeri. On the territory of the municipality have also been located the Roman road station of Arzus.
